Description

Famotidine Tablets, USP, 20mg, 200-count bottle within a carton, Distributed by: Glenmark Therapeutics Inc., USA, Mahwah, NJ 07430, Made in India, NDC 72657-113-20.

Hazard / Reason

Labeling: Label Error on Declared Strength: some cartons labeled and containing 20 mg may have an external label placed on the side of the carton indicating strength as 10 mg.

Class II: Product that may cause temporary or medically reversible health consequences.

Class II indicates the product may cause temporary or medically reversible health effects. The probability of serious harm is considered remote.
